Output 52c42c5ad53f28203385d407eb985325bd1c8ecbe26ce72711295fd05a17830f:54

value
435012
script pubkey
OP_HASH160 OP_PUSHBYTES_20 42331cbd581bcdc1f0c6dadac4fc2eb296237a36 OP_EQUAL
address
37j3kYg9C2MY5NKn1CinSoYfShAuvtFuLQ
transaction
52c42c5ad53f28203385d407eb985325bd1c8ecbe26ce72711295fd05a17830f
confirmations
169862
spent
true